phazey Posted October 5, 2003 Share Posted October 5, 2003 compaq ipaq will do what you want (with the needed sleeve) with a bit of tinkering it can do more. for example, i wanted mine to act as a remote media player for when i was on long flights (a laptop on the tray table was not the best way). I ended up reflashing my ipaq with linux, setting up an 802.11 wireless link to my laptop, then streaming video and music to it. I;ve also (cos i was bored) set up my home machine as a media encoder to stream TV, and used the ipaq as a tv remote i could remotely log into to change channel. Priceless during last years world cup... 2) if you havea phone with a IR/bluetooth connection, dialing up is fine. 3) excell and word stuff does not entirely import as good - sometimes stuff is lost (macros etc) ./P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
